Output 8b31374aecbb391cf8fc30bdafc9b98fcbe071451593e2e172d1bc1d2d6c4612:12

value
2532968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d145dcd3d4d565a835764fae835747ba92bfad4 OP_EQUAL
address
32tB77xPRyHLHW6EWtQCt3gEiLpgEzygL5
transaction
8b31374aecbb391cf8fc30bdafc9b98fcbe071451593e2e172d1bc1d2d6c4612
spent
true